Macomb County strengthening bridges with maintenance, rehab and replacement work

The Macomb County Department of Roads (MCDR) continues work to improve Macomb County’s bridge network as part of the agency’s Bridge Program. MCDR has multiple preventative maintenance, rehabilitation and replacement bridge projects taking place this year as part of more than $80 million in road, bridge and traffic improvements being made throughout Macomb County.

“From maximizing the County’s investment in infrastructure to securing state and federal funding, our team at the Department of Roads works relentlessly to ensure safe and reliable travel for the residents, motorists and visitors that use Macomb County’s 225 bridges,” said Macomb County Executive Mark A. Hackel. “There isn’t a bridge we can’t fix if we have adequate funding.”

Work is underway on eight bridges as part of MCDR’s 2022 construction schedule, including three structures that were selected by the Michigan Department of Transportation (MDOT) to receive funding for rehabilitation and major improvements. MDOT’s Local Agency Bridge Bundle Program, an initiative launched earlier this year, bundles local bridge projects together to make them more cost-effective.

Completed Bridge Projects 2022:

  • 33 Mile Road over East Branch Coon Creek (completed in May)
  • 31 Mile Road over Tupper Brook Drain (completed in June)
  • New Haven Road over the East Branch Coon Creek (completed in July)

Anticipated Bridge Projects 2022:

  • Callens Road over the Salt River (anticipated to start August 8)
  • Heydenreich Road over the Middle Branch Clinton River (anticipated to start August 8)
  • 26 Mile Road over North Branch Clinton River (anticipated to start August 15)
  • 21 Mile Road over the Middle Branch Clinton River (anticipated to start in September)
  • 29 Mile Road over the Salt River (anticipated to start in late September)

“Between state and County investments, you will see significant work on Macomb County bridges this year,” said MCDR Director Bryan Santo. “We are committed to improving Macomb County's bridge system through a sustainable balance of bridge replacement, improvements and preventive maintenance to limit the number of bridges that fall into poor, serious or critical condition.”
